Memorias Encuadradas (2025)

Costa rican cinema of the 20th century

Memorias Encuadradas (2025) poster

One hundred years of the cinematic memory of a small country told through motion graphics. A brief tour of previously unseen images and forgotten fragments of Costa Rican cinema, which, amid state efforts and industrial ambitions, prevailed throughout the 20th century.

Director: Calet Gómez Chaves
Genre: Documentary, Animation
Runtime: 33 min
